Abstract

Amorphous FeVO 4 nanosheet arrays have been grown directly from a flexible stainless steel (SS) substrate by a facile template-free and catalyst-free chemical vapour deposition (CVD) method. These FeVO 4 nanosheets showed superior Li storage properties, especially at high current densities.
